The reason I ask about Eco-Pro is that my s28i runs about 215 deg F on a hot day with AC on and no Eco-Pro.

With Eco-Pro on the temp can run up to 236 deg f. I use a Scangauge II so I know the temps in real time.

I might use Eco-pro in winter for short trips to get temps up, but I'll never use it on any warm day.

I think running engine hotter can ruin that plastic valve cover sooner.
